Mosque attack anger and fear

Asian community leaders say they are in doubt that an arson attack on Chester’s only mosque was racially motivated. The firebugs struck at the Shahjalal mosque in Clifton Drive, Blacon, on Monday just after 1am when they poured petrol near to the doorway of the building and set it alight. More than 20 people were in the mosque at the time for a special service, as it is about 12 days to Ramadan.
